WebAug 1, 2024 · The CO2RR process on a catalyst surface consists of three main steps: (1) CO2 adsorption and interaction with atoms on the catalyst surface; (2) CO 2 activation and reduction via catalyst-initiated electron/proton transfers; (3) product desorption and recovery of the catalyst surface for next round of reaction [ 2, 3 ].
